The seed was planted many years ago, when tourist courts
took on illusions of grandeur, became motor-*hotels or
roadside inns, and raised the prices with every improvement.
Rebel vacationers begin buying tents or trailers, and stepped
on thi gas when a plush motel appeared on the horizon. But
the tents and trailers had their drawbacks, the bulky tents
took time to put up, and the trailers carried a stiff price
tag. UWNow a Fort Worth engineer thinks he has the
answer with the Camp *O1tell. Outside Will Rogers Coliseum,
which will house the Fort Worth Boat and Sport Show next
Wednesday, Ed kuerrant and family demonstrate the Camp _1tell
for the Texas Newsb
Mrs. Guerrant, and her daughter Ann, take charge of the
Camp 1Otel'is outdoor diner, which converts from a compact
carrier to a stovesink, and table in two minutes. The
two burner stove is fed by gasoline, and is designed toaoommodate large pans.
